caguamón
in mexico it is a 1.20 liter bottle of carta blanca beer.
it comes from “caguama,” which is a sea turtle, and is also the name of the .940 ml bottle of carta blanca, and a suffix which means “big.”
se me antojó un caguamón — i feel like a beer
vamos por unos caguamones — let’s get some beer
